The Journal - S8-E7
Continuity mistake: In this episode Olivia states that she conceived one month after getting married. Olivia asks John if he remembers that summer when just the two of them went camping up on the mountain, and they both recall that it was their one month anniversary after eloping. Olivia also says that she knew later that night, "That there's some kind of miracle happening inside me," and even felt that it was a boy - John-Boy, their eldest child. The problem is, in 8x1 "The Homefront," when Cindy joins Olivia in the garden, Cindy asks, "How long was it before you knew you were expecting John-Boy?" and Olivia replies, "About two years, but everybody is different..." Factual error: When Mary Ellen brings G.W. into the woods to practice dancing together, she opens up a magazine and shows him a movie still of Fred Astaire and Ginger Rogers. The problem is the photo is a still from Fred and Ginger's dance in the movie "Swing Time" (at 00:28:00 within that movie) which premiered August 1936 (and was filmed that year), but this episode takes place more than two years prior, in early 1934.
